										<tr><td class="header3"><a name="1Our Eyes and Sunlight"></a>Our Eyes and Sunlight</td></tr><tr><td class="article"><p>As we all know, our eyes are one of the most sensitive parts of our bodies, and that our eyesight may be harmed, even permanently, by the slightest of occurrences. "Until recently, the medical profession believed that most ultraviolet rays (UV) not already absorbed by the Earth's ozone layer were absorbed by the cornea before entering the eye and those optical eyeglasses had little effect on this process. It has been determined that only a portion of the UV is absorbed by the cornea.Research has demonstrated that the human cornea absorbs UV measuring 286-320 nm (UVB). However, the part of the UV spectrum measuring 320-400 nm (UVA) is the most damaging type of UV radiation, and it is the UVA that travels directly to the crystalline lens of the human eye. UVA can cause extensive damage to our eyes when we are exposed to hours of sunlight." (sport glasses .com)</p>

<p><i>(Photo courtesy of marfi75, Creative Commons.)</i></p></td></tr><tr><td class="header3"><a name="2100% UVA, B & C Protection"></a>100% UVA, B & C Protection</td></tr><tr><td class="article"><p>Ultraviolet rays are the harmful ones. They are the reason we put on sunscreen and wear sunglasses - not because it feels good or looks good but for protection. There are three types of UV rays - A, B and C.</p>

<ul>
<li>"UVA (320-400 nanometer wavelengths) is linked to tanning, skin aging, and eye damage. </li>
<li>UVB (280-320 nanometer wavelengths) is obstructed by the earth's ozone, but increasing damage to our ozone is allowing more UVB radiation to reach us. UVB causes sunburns, snow blindness, and can damage your skin and eyes.</li>
<li>UVC (100-280 nanometer wavelengths) is highly obstructed by the ozone, so lower levels of UVC radiation reach the earth's surface." (petrol eyewear .com)</li>
</ul>

<p><a id="947" href="http://www.internationaloptique.com/gargoyles1.html">Gargoyles sunglasses</a> offer you 100% protection from all three categories of ultraviolet rays. "All Gargoyles Polarized lenses absorb horizontally polarized light to eliminate glare. Glare is simply a blinding concentration of light reflected off surfaces like asphalt, sand, water, snow or ice. Glare impedes vision, hampers concentration and can lead to problems such as headaches and eye fatigue." (www.gargoyleseyewear.com) </p>

</td></tr><tr><td class="header3"><a name="3Dual Lens Toric Curve & Zero Prism Designs"></a>Dual Lens Toric Curve & Zero Prism Designs</td></tr><tr><td class="article"><p>The Toric Curve Design was another of Dennis Burns' inventions. What made what he did different was that he incorporated two lenses instead of one. "Gargoyles engineers discovered that the optimal lens design for minimizing peripheral distortion requires dual-lenses. In a dual-lens design, the optical center of each lens can be aligned with the visual center of the eye. The alignment ensures that visual distortion is minimized when looking straight ahead and when viewing objects at extreme peripheral angles. This eliminates eye irritation, headaches and dizziness, associated with long-term use of competing lens designs. This advanced lens design features a horizontal curvature similar to that of a 10-base lens, and a vertical curvature similar to that of a 5-base lens.the result.up to 210 degrees of peripheral coverage - the most extreme wrap in the market. " (www.sporteyes.com)</p>

<p>Not only do <a id="947" href="http://www.internationaloptique.com/gargoyles1.html">Gargoyles sunglasses</a> significantly minimize peripheral distortion, they also increase coverage preventing UV rays from entering through your peripheral vision (sides of your face), which is normally not protected by conventional sunglasses.</p>

<p>Another plus for this patented technology has to do with minimizing refraction - the bending of light as it enters your eyes. "The sophisticated geometry. minimized the refraction associated with other lens' designs. Light is transmitted directly to your eye with virtually no change in direction." (www.sporteyes.com) </p>

<p>This process is also referred to as "unity polarization." (www.gargoylessunglasses.com) and puts an end to all distortion.</p></td></tr><tr><td class="header3"><a name="4High Impact Resistance"></a>High Impact Resistance</td></tr><tr><td class="article"><p>In order to be truly competitive in their market and appeal to different types of consumers, <a id="947" href="http://www.internationaloptique.com/gargoyles1.html">Gargoyles</a> sunglasses boasts that their sunglasses "are able to withstand the impact of a .22 caliber bullet from 10 feet away." (sunglass universe .com)</p></td></tr><tr><td class="header3"><a name="5Advanced Lens Mirroring"></a>Advanced Lens Mirroring</td></tr><tr><td class="article"><p>One of the benefits of advanced lens mirroring on <a id="947" href="http://www.internationaloptique.com/gargoyles1.html">gargoyle sunglasses</a> is to prevent any type of smudges to blur or distort your vision. "Gargoyles mirrored lenses are treated with a micro film coating that resists dust, moisture, and oils, including fingerprints." (www.gargoyleseyewear.com) </p>

<p>Another benefit is to "reduce the amount of light entering the eye. Mirror coatings (also called flash coatings) are highly reflective coatings applied to the front surface of sunglass. This makes them especially beneficial for activities in very bright conditions, such as snow skiing on a sunny day." (all about vision.com) </p>

<p>Normally, even with most higher-end sunglasses the number of layers used for this process is 5. "On select lenses, Gargoyles uses the most advanced lens mirroring processes available to control the amount of light reaching your eye. The technology is so advanced that up to 12 individual layers are used." (sunglass tent .com)</p>

<p>Incidentally, this coating is part of NASA's arsenal of technologies and is extremely anti-scratch/anti-fog, making it 30% stronger than regular coatings. </p>
